>> On July 29, 2025 10:30 am, Shan Shaji wrote:
>> > +
>> > + if ($update_user_config) {
>> > + PVE::AccessControl::lock_user_config(sub {
>> > + my $user_cfg = cfs_read_file('user.cfg');
>> > + my $user = $user_cfg->{users}->{$userid};
>> > + $user->{keys} = undef;
>> > + cfs_write_file('user.cfg', $user_cfg);
>> > + });
>> > + }
>>
>> the locking here is incomplete - in the meantime, another invocation
>> could have added a TFA entry again, and potentially the 'x' marker is
>> dropped afterwards making user.cfg wrong/out of sync..
>>
>> PVE::API2::TFA::delete_tfa() has the same issue, but in
>> PVE::API2::TFA::add_tfa_entry we have a nested call:
> So the order will the lock TFA -> lock user cfg -> update user cfg ->
> update tfa cfg.
yes, unless you find another code path that does the inverse (lock user
first, then lock TFA while the lock is held) - in that case we need to
settle on one of the two variants ;)
>> lock_tfa_config() {
>> set_user_tfa_enabled() {
>> lock_user_config() {
>> add 'x' entry to user.cfg
>> }
>> }
>> add tfa entry to tfa.cfg
>> }
>>
>> if that lock order is used everywhere else as well, the two deletion
>> paths (API and CLI) should also be done like that, to avoid races. there
>> might be more code paths missing proper nested locking, I haven't done a
>> complete analysis.
